Question 149034: A total of $3.45 constisting of dimes and quarters was collected from a soft drink vending machine. If there are 3 more dimes than quarters, find the numnber of dimes and quarters.

d=number of dimes
q=number of quarters
coefficient=value of the coin

10d+25q=345--------------------because the total value of both the coins is 345 cents
d=q+3--------------------------because there are 3 more dimes than quarters

Plug d into the first equation
10(q+3)+25q=345

Distribute
10q+30+25q=345

Combine like terms
35q+30=345

Subtract 30 from both sides
35q=315

Divide both sides by 35
q=9

Number of quarters=9

d=q+3
d=9+3
d=12

number of dimes=12

So,
number or quarters=9
number of dimes=12
